At a grocery store,the price of a watermelon is determined by how many pounds the watermelon weights. The price of a watermelon that weights 7.3 pounds is $4.38. Write an equation that can be used to determine the price,p, un dollars, of any watermelon based on the number of pounds,w, the watermelon weights.

Answer: p = 0.6w

Step-by-step explanation:

Let w represent the number of pounds in weight of the watermelon.

Let p represent the price in dollar for w pounds of watermelon.

The price of a watermelon that weights 7.3 pounds is $4.38. This means that the price of one pound of watermelon at the grocery store is

4.38/7.3 = 0.6 dollar per pound

The equation that can be used to determine the price,p in dollars of any watermelon based on the number of pounds,w, the watermelon weighs is

p = 0.6w
